Webif available, may be indicated before starting lithium treatment. After starting lithium: Lithium levels: Target trough level is between 0.8 and 1.2 mmol/L. Some patients who can’t tolerate 0.8 due to side effects can be maintained on 0.6. Levels should not exceed 1.2 given risk of lithium toxicity. Web14 apr. 2024 · All prescribers reported to monitor lithium serum levels on a regular basis, with varying target ranges. Almost all (> 97%) monitored thyroid and renal function before start and during maintenance treatment. Reported monitoring of other laboratory and physical parameters was variable. WebWhy do I need this test? You may need this test once or twice a week when you first start taking lithium to help your healthcare provider figure out the best dose for you. You may also have this test after you've been taking lithium for a while to see whether your dose needs to be changed.
